五月综合激情婷婷六月,日韩欧美国产一区不卡,他扒开我内裤强吻我下面视频 ,无套内射无矿码免费看黄,天天躁,日日躁,狠狠躁

新聞動態(tài)

mysql8重置root用戶密碼的完整步驟

發(fā)布日期:2022-03-16 15:10 | 文章來源:站長之家

最近很多新入職的同事問這個問題,特別是通過 homebrew 自動安裝的 mysql ,其版本默認已經(jīng)是 8.0 了,由于增加了一些安全策略等限制,所以修改用戶密碼會稍微麻煩些,索性就把這個總結(jié)貼一下吧。

下面話不多說了,來一起看看詳細的介紹吧

步驟如下:

1、首先查看 root 用戶相關(guān)信息,在 mysql 數(shù)據(jù)庫的 user 表中:

select host, user, authentication_string, plugin from user;

host:允許用戶登錄的ip‘位置'%表示可以遠程;

user:當(dāng)前數(shù)據(jù)庫的用戶名;

authentication_string:用戶密碼;在mysql 5.7.9以后廢棄了password字段和password()函數(shù);

plugin:密碼加密方式;

如果發(fā)現(xiàn) root 用戶的 authentication_string 字段下有內(nèi)容,先將其設(shè)置為空:

use mysql;
update user set authentication_string='' where user='root';

2、重啟 mysql 服務(wù),mac 里直接命令把服務(wù)關(guān)閉:

mysql.server stop

或者把 mysql 進程 kill 掉。然后在啟動 mysql 服務(wù):

mysql.server start

3、用 root 用戶登錄,因為已經(jīng)把 authentication_string 設(shè)置為空,所以可以免密碼登錄:

mysql -u root -p
passwrod:

不需要輸入密碼,直接回車即可

4、進入 mysql 庫,使用 ALTER 修改 root 用戶密碼:

ALTER user 'root' IDENTIFIED BY '123456' ;

語句中的 root 需要跟你實際 user 表里 root 用戶存的是 root 還是 root@localhost 而定,由于我這里把密碼改成了 123456 這樣比較簡單的格式,可能 mysql 8 默認密碼策略不允許,非要改的話可以先修改一下密碼策略:

set global validate_password.length = 6 ;
set global validate_password.policy = 'LOW';
FLUSH PRIVILEGES;

這里把密碼長度由默認的8位改成了6位,并且密碼策略級別由 MEDIUM 改成了 LOW。如果要查看密碼校驗相關(guān)設(shè)置的話可以直接查詢系統(tǒng)變量:

SHOW VARIABLES LIKE 'validate_password.%';

總結(jié)

以上就是這篇文章的全部內(nèi)容了,希望本文的內(nèi)容對大家的學(xué)習(xí)或者工作具有一定的參考學(xué)習(xí)價值,如果有疑問大家可以留言交流,謝謝大家對本站的支持。

國外服務(wù)器租用

版權(quán)聲明:本站文章來源標注為YINGSOO的內(nèi)容版權(quán)均為本站所有,歡迎引用、轉(zhuǎn)載,請保持原文完整并注明來源及原文鏈接。禁止復(fù)制或仿造本網(wǎng)站,禁止在非maisonbaluchon.cn所屬的服務(wù)器上建立鏡像,否則將依法追究法律責(zé)任。本站部分內(nèi)容來源于網(wǎng)友推薦、互聯(lián)網(wǎng)收集整理而來,僅供學(xué)習(xí)參考,不代表本站立場,如有內(nèi)容涉嫌侵權(quán),請聯(lián)系alex-e#qq.com處理。

實時開通

自選配置、實時開通

免備案

全球線路精選!

全天候客戶服務(wù)

7x24全年不間斷在線

專屬顧問服務(wù)

1對1客戶咨詢顧問

在線
客服

在線客服:7*24小時在線

客服
熱線

400-630-3752
7*24小時客服服務(wù)熱線

關(guān)注
微信

關(guān)注官方微信
頂部